- ISO code of &1 &2 could not be converted into SAP code ?The SAP error message XV200 indicates that there is an issue with converting an ISO code into an SAP code. This typically occurs in scenarios involving currency conversion, unit of measure conversion, or when dealing with internationalization where ISO codes (like currency codes or country codes) are used.
Cause: Missing Mapping: The ISO code provided does not have a corresponding entry in the SAP system. This could happen if the ISO code is not recognized or if it has not been configured in the system. Incorrect ISO Code: The ISO code provided might be misspelled or incorrect.
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ration settings in the SAP system related to currency or unit of measure. Data Inconsistency: There could be inconsistencies in the master data or transactional data that reference the ISO code.
